    I dont know about craft beer but Ma Murphys do sell Stonewell cider which is Ireland's best craft cider hands down (the medium dry one) as well as some gluten free beers so they may well have some craft beer too. Its also Bantrys best pub.
    Brick oven is great for pizzas, only other place Ive eaten in Bantry is Tractors which does a good burger but all they really sell is burgers as far as I remember. Both will leave you particularly stuffed and are worth checking out.
